The American College of Radiology (ACR) accreditation programs require comprehensive physics testing and documentation to demonstrate equipment performance and image quality. Understanding these requirements is essential for successful accreditation.
ACR Accreditation Programs
ACR offers accreditation programs for multiple imaging modalities:
- ACR-CTAP: CT Accreditation Program
- ACR-MRAP: MRI Accreditation Program
- ACR-PETAP: PET Accreditation Program
- ACR-NMAP: Nuclear Medicine Accreditation Program
- ACR-MAP: Mammography Accreditation Program
- ACR-UAP: Ultrasound Accreditation Program
Physics Testing Requirements
Each accreditation program has specific physics testing requirements:
CT Accreditation (ACR-CTAP)
Physics testing includes:
- Equipment Performance: Spatial resolution, contrast resolution, noise, uniformity
- Radiation Dose: CTDIvol and DLP measurements
- Image Quality: Clinical image quality assessment
- Safety: Collimation accuracy, table movement, laser alignment
MRI Accreditation (ACR-MRAP)
Physics testing includes:
- Image Quality: Spatial resolution, contrast, uniformity, artifacts
- Geometric Accuracy: Slice thickness, image distortion
- Signal-to-Noise Ratio: SNR measurements
- Safety: Magnetic field measurements, safety systems
PET Accreditation (ACR-PETAP)
Physics testing includes:
- PET Performance: Spatial resolution, sensitivity, image quality
- CT Component: CT performance evaluation
- Image Quality: Clinical image quality assessment
- Dose: Patient dose measurements
Nuclear Medicine (ACR-NMAP)
Physics testing includes:
- System Performance: Uniformity, resolution, sensitivity
- Image Quality: Clinical image quality assessment
- Dose Calibrator: Calibration and linearity testing
- Quality Assurance: Daily, weekly, monthly QA testing
Documentation Requirements
ACR accreditation requires comprehensive documentation:
Physics Test Reports
Detailed reports documenting:
- Test procedures performed
- Results obtained
- Comparison to acceptance criteria
- Equipment specifications
- Test dates and personnel
Equipment Information
Complete equipment documentation including:
- Manufacturer and model
- Serial numbers
- Installation dates
- Software versions
- Calibration records
Quality Assurance Records
Ongoing QA documentation including:
- Daily QA test results
- Weekly QA procedures
- Monthly comprehensive evaluations
- Annual physics surveys
Clinical Images
Submission of clinical images demonstrating:
- Image quality standards
- Protocol compliance
- Diagnostic adequacy
- Technical factors

Common Issues
Common issues leading to accreditation delays or failures:
- Incomplete Testing: Missing required physics tests
- Inadequate Documentation: Insufficient or unclear documentation
- Image Quality Issues: Clinical images not meeting standards
- Equipment Problems: Equipment not meeting performance criteria
- Timing Issues: Expired test results or documentation
